Avon Eagle
Pattern as per Dr. Pryce-Tannatt
Dressed by Doug Gualtieri
Alaska

Tag:    Round silver tinsel.
Tail:    A topping and the tip of a Golden Pheasant breast feather.
Body:    Lemon, bright orange, scarlet and fiery brown seals fur in equal sections.
Ribs:    Broad silver tinsel and twist.
Hackle:    An eagles hackle dyed yellow or substitute.
Throat:    Widgeon.
Wing:    A pair of Golden pheasant sword feathers (back to back).
Sides:    Jungle cock; two or three toppings over.
Head:    Black.
